The researchers at Queen Mary University of London have unveiled a fascinating connection between the fundamental laws of physics and the essence of life itself. Their work suggests that the delicate balance of the universe's constants is not merely a coincidence, but a crucial factor in the emergence and sustainability of life as we know it.

The study, published in Science Advances, delves into the intricate relationship between liquid flow and the fundamental constants of physics. It reveals a narrow window of opportunity where these constants align perfectly, allowing liquids to exhibit the precise viscosity and diffusion properties necessary for life. Imagine a universe where water behaves like tar or where blood flows with the consistency of molasses - a scenario that would render complex life forms unimaginable.

What makes this discovery particularly intriguing is its shift in perspective. While physicists have long debated the fine-tuning of the universe's constants, this research brings the discussion down to the cellular level. It highlights the critical role that liquid dynamics play in the functioning of biological systems, adding a new layer of complexity to the fine-tuning argument.

The consequences of even slight variations in these constants are profound. As Professor Kostya Trachenko points out, a mere few percent change could render human blood too thick or thin for our bodies to function properly. This raises the question: are we witnessing a form of cosmic fine-tuning that extends beyond the formation of stars and galaxies, and into the very heart of biological processes?

The researchers even speculate about multiple stages of tuning, drawing parallels to biological evolution. This idea, though speculative, hints at a deeper understanding of nature's preference for stable physical structures.
